Private 5G & Enterprise 5G architecture explained, RF planning, security IT/OT integration, risks and real ROI analysis

What you'll learn
✓ Evaluate and select the correct Private 5G deployment model based on your requirements
✓ Design 5G RF coverage that account for "Brownfield" industrial realities and select appropriate 5G frequency bands
✓ Link the identity gap between cellular SIM-based and Enterprise IAM (Active Directory)
✓ Specify correctly cabling, power, and PTP (IEEE 1588v2) timing synchronization systems
✓ Calculate a real Private 5G TCO model that includes hidden OpEx factors
✓ Establish redundancy strategies in Private 5G
✓ Mitigate risks related to vendor lock-in, geopolitical sanctions, and Network-as-a-Service (NaaS) loss of control.

Requirements
● Basic familiarity with mobile concepts is recommended.
